|
From: | Friedrich Beckmann |
Subject: | Tried to work on the gui but glade 3.8.5 crashes on wheezy for some dialogs |
Date: | Sun, 26 Apr 2015 12:09:27 +0200 |
Hi John, i tried to work on the pspp gui. So I used glade on wheezy to open the ui files. First thing I noticed is that the debian package of glade only works for gtk+3, i.e. it does not display the ui files. So I build glade 3.8.5 from the sources, then I compiled the psppire glade library and installed that. Then I could open some ui files, e.g. aggregate.ui. However opening examine.ui with glade-3 crashes glade. Other ui files also crash glade 3.8.5. Do you have a setup which works with the current ui files? Are there any plans to migrate to gtk+3 or qt? Cheers Friedrich =================== glade-3 when opening examine.ui with a crash =============== address@hidden:~/pspp/pspp/src/ui/gui$ glade-3 GladeUI-Message: No displayable values for property GtkToolPalette::icon-size GladeUI-Message: No displayable values for property GtkToolItemGroup::ellipsize GladeUI-Message: No displayable values for property GtkToolItemGroup::header-relief GladeUI-Message: No displayable values for property PsppireDialog::orientation GladeUI-Message: 3 missing displayable value for PsppireVButtonBox::buttons GladeUI-Message: 4 missing displayable value for PsppireSelector::orientation GladeUI-Message: No displayable values for property PsppireSelector::orientation GladeUI-Message: Glade needs artwork; a default icon will be used for the following classes: PsppireSelector needs an icon named 'widget-psppire-psppire-selector' PsppireVButtonBox needs an icon named 'widget-psppire-psppire-vbuttonbox' PsppireAcr needs an icon named 'widget-psppire-psppire-acr' PsppireKeypad needs an icon named 'widget-psppire-psppire-keypad' PsppireDialog needs an icon named 'widget-psppire-psppire-dialog' GtkSourceView needs an icon named 'widget-gtksourceview-gtksourceview' PsppireDictView needs an icon named 'widget-psppire-psppire-dictview' PsppireHButtonBox needs an icon named 'widget-psppire-psppire-hbuttonbox' PsppireVarView needs an icon named 'widget-psppire-psppire-var-view' glade_psppire_dialog_get_internal_child glade_psppire_dialog_get_internal_child (glade-3:49695): Gtk-WARNING **: /tmp/buildd/gtk+2.0-2.24.10/gtk/gtkliststore.c:292: Invalid type (null) (glade-3:49695): Gtk-WARNING **: /tmp/buildd/gtk+2.0-2.24.10/gtk/gtkliststore.c:292: Invalid type (null) (glade-3:49695):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ed (glade-3:49695):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ed (glade-3:49695):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ed (glade-3:49695):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ed (glade-3:49695):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ed (glade-3:49695):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ed glade_psppire_dialog_get_internal_child glade_psppire_dialog_get_internal_child glade_psppire_dialog_get_internal_child (glade-3:49695): GladeUI-ERROR **: Unable to get GladeWidget for internal child hbox Trace/Breakpoint ausgelöst address@hidden:~/pspp/pspp/src/ui/gui$ ================ glade-3 message when opening aggregate.ui ====================== address@hidden:~/pspp/pspp/src/ui/gui$ glade-3 GladeUI-Message: No displayable values for property GtkToolPalette::icon-size GladeUI-Message: No displayable values for property GtkToolItemGroup::ellipsize GladeUI-Message: No displayable values for property GtkToolItemGroup::header-relief GladeUI-Message: No displayable values for property PsppireDialog::orientation GladeUI-Message: 3 missing displayable value for PsppireVButtonBox::buttons GladeUI-Message: 4 missing displayable value for PsppireSelector::orientation GladeUI-Message: No displayable values for property PsppireSelector::orientation GladeUI-Message: Glade needs artwork; a default icon will be used for the following classes: PsppireVarView needs an icon named 'widget-psppire-psppire-var-view' PsppireKeypad needs an icon named 'widget-psppire-psppire-keypad' PsppireDialog needs an icon named 'widget-psppire-psppire-dialog' GtkSourceView needs an icon named 'widget-gtksourceview-gtksourceview' PsppireVButtonBox needs an icon named 'widget-psppire-psppire-vbuttonbox' PsppireDictView needs an icon named 'widget-psppire-psppire-dictview' PsppireAcr needs an icon named 'widget-psppire-psppire-acr' PsppireHButtonBox needs an icon named 'widget-psppire-psppire-hbuttonbox' PsppireSelector needs an icon named 'widget-psppire-psppire-selector' glade_psppire_dialog_get_internal_child glade_psppire_dialog_get_internal_child (glade-3:49670):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ed (glade-3:49670):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ed (glade-3:49670): Gtk-WARNING **: /tmp/buildd/gtk+2.0-2.24.10/gtk/gtkliststore.c:292: Invalid type (null) (glade-3:49670):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ed (glade-3:49670): GLib-GObject-CRITICAL **: g_object_unref: assertion `G_IS_OBJECT (object)' failed =================================== |
[Prev in Thread] | Current Thread | [Next in Thread] |